Features Tooltivity's expert score for the 'Features' aspect of each extension. | 7.5 The core function that One Sec uses to make users more productive is a pause before opening the website. When I open websites I have defined, such as Twitter, a gray page with a countdown appears. During this period, I was reminded that I didn't want to spend so much time on Twitter and asked myself whether this was intentional or just a reflex out of boredom.
| 8.7 Milanote Web Clipper offers a range of features that optimize the storage and organization of web content. Text, images, and links can be inserted directly into Milanote boards. ![]() This is perfect for creative work in particular, as inspiration and resources can be collected quickly and then moved around the board in Milanote. This allows you to present your information visually and clearly. ![]() From our point of view, this is also a disadvantage for a certain target group, as it involves a lot of effort to sort them after you have saved something. A direct link with tags or similar is not possible to find the information quickly. Winner in this category |

Value for Money Tooltivity's expert score for the 'Value for Money' aspect of each extension. | 9.2 The browser extension is completely free of charge. However, you only get a small number of functions. For anyone who only needs the basic function, this is unbeatable value for money. OneSec also offers an app with additional functions. At $4.99/month or $49.99/year, it also has a good price-performance ratio. Winner in this category | 8.5 The web extension is free, but can only be used with a Milanote account. Milanote offers a free version, but this is very limited and will only last a few days with normal use. However, the paid plans are, in our opinion, good value for money, especially for users who want to work creatively and visualize information. |

Security & Privacy Tooltivity's expert score for the 'Security & Privacy' aspect of each extension. | 9.5 Data usage is described transparently in the privacy policy, which places great value on user privacy. Winner in this category | 8.5 Milanote Web Clipper requires users to log in to their Milanote account, ensuring that all saved content is secure and private. Milanote only collects data for consent or legitimate reasons and states this in their privacy policy. Also, the data is encrypted and thanks to GDPR and Australian law, you can also access or delete your data. Overall, it's solid, but they could give more details on how exactly they keep everything secure. |
